Nizwa

The oasis of Nizwa is one of the oldest cities in Oman and was once a trading centre as well as a cultural and religious centre. If you visit, please don’t make the mistake of booking a hotel in the old town AND trying to get there by car. Unless you are driving a small Fiat, there is a significant risk of getting stuck.

The small and winding streets of the old town are considerable adding to the charm of Nizwa. We had the bad luck (or from the point of view of the Omanis maybe also the luck) that it really poured several times during our visit. Maybe that’s another reason why there aren’t many photos.

Besides visiting the old town, Nizwa is also a good place to buy souvenirs. In the souq there, for example, you can get excellent dates at a reasonable price. But you should rather not buy incense there, it is (as far as we have seen) in tiny sachets and completely overpriced.

The fort of Nizwa was built from 1650, but on a foundation from the 12th century. It is an impressive and well-secured fortress.

Also in the opposite direction you can see a lot of green in the city. The water that feeds the oasis comes from the nearby mountains. The irrigation systems that channel water underground to the city are part of the world’s cultural heritage.

Somewhere we stumbled across a small museum. This is a traditional living room with plenty of room for guests and of course without chairs or sofas. The curvature is only from the panoramic photo, the room itself is rectangular.

A very small portion of the selection of dates in the souq of Nizwa. Nizwa is also the center of Omani date production. But by far not all dates offered here come from Oman. You can taste everything and what you buy will be vacuum sealed and shrink wrapped.
